What is the Augusta Mold Protocol?
The Augusta mold protocol is a set of steps designed to identify and remove mold safely. It focuses on protecting your home and health. Here’s a simple breakdown of the process:
- Inspection: Check for mold signs.
- Testing: Test the air and surfaces.
- Removal: Safely eliminate the mold.
- Prevention: Keep mold from coming back.
Step-by-Step Guide to the Augusta Mold Protocol
1. Inspection
Start by looking for signs of mold. This includes:
- Visible mold on walls or ceilings.
- Musty odors in your home.
- Water stains on surfaces.
Don’t forget to check hidden areas, like behind furniture or in the attic.
2. Testing
Next, test the air quality. You can use DIY kits or hire professionals. Testing helps you know how serious the mold problem is. It also tells you what type of mold you’re dealing with.
3. Removal
Once you know where the mold is, it’s time to remove it. Wear protective gear like gloves and masks. Use safe cleaning solutions to scrub the mold away. If the mold covers a large area, consider hiring experts.
4. Prevention
After removal, prevention is key. Here are some tips:
- Fix leaks in pipes and roofs.
- Improve ventilation in your home.
- Use dehumidifiers in damp areas.
These steps will help keep your home mold-free.
